Unicode meta-data
The following table show specific meta-data that is known about this character.The u+0584 name is armenian small letter keh emoji.
field | value |
---|---|
Codepoint (hex) | 0584, u0584 |
Character age | Unicode 1.1 |
Legacy name (Unicode 1.0) | - |
Official name (Unicode 15.0) | ARMENIAN SMALL LETTER KEH |
resolved name | armenian small letter keh |
block | Armenian (Armenian) |

Its bidirectional class is "L":Left-to-Right (LRM, most alphabetic, syllabic, Han ideographs, non-European or non-Arabic digits, ...)

Encodings (Unicode characters converter)
The following character table converter for +u0584 allows you to see the value of the character in different encodings
encoding | hexadecimal | decimal | binary |
---|---|---|---|
UTF-8 | D6 84 | 54916 | 11010110 10000100 |
UCS2 | 84 05 | 33797 | 10000100 00000101 |
UTF-16LE | 84 05 | 33797 | 10000100 00000101 |
UTF-16BE | 05 84 | 1412 | 00000101 10000100 |
